Why Summer in Duluth Makes Sleep Troubles Worse
Duluth beings in Gwinnett Area, where June temperature levels frequently climb into the top 80s and reduced 90s. The humidity does not aid. Georgia summertimes are notoriously sticky, and even with cooling running around the clock, rooms in older homes or homes with bad insulation can remain warmer than perfect for deep sleep.
Your body needs to drop its core temperature to go into and maintain corrective sleep stages. When the ambient temperature level stays raised, that all-natural cooling procedure gets disturbed. Add in longer daytime hours that postpone the beginning of melatonin manufacturing, and you have a best tornado that throws off your biological rhythm.
Many Duluth citizens additionally spend summer season evenings taking care of light from smart devices, streaming devices, and outside lights that mirror off patio areas and swimming pool locations right into room home windows. These aren't trivial inconveniences. Chronic exposure to man-made light during the night is just one of the key environmental motorists behind body clock disturbance.

Hypersomnia: When You Sleep Too Much and Still Feel Tired
One of one of the most misconstrued sleep problems is hypersomnia, a disorder where an individual sleeps for abnormally extended periods or really feels a frustrating requirement to rest during the day in spite of adequate nighttime remainder. Many individuals error it for idleness or clinical depression.
Hypersomnia treatment generally includes a combination of sleep schedule restructuring, behavioral techniques, mindful examination of underlying causes, and sometimes, drug or light treatment. Getting an exact medical diagnosis matters since hypersomnia has a number of subtypes, and the technique that benefits a single person might not work for an additional.
Summer season warm and interfered with timetables in Duluth can aggravate hypersomnia symptoms. When your body is working harder to regulate click here temperature throughout warm Georgia nights, the rest you do obtain is much less efficient. This can leave you reaching for naps throughout the day or battling to remain awake in mid-day meetings, producing a feedback loophole that compounds the initial issue.

Small Changes That Support Your Treatment
While dealing with an expert, a couple of evidence-based approaches can support whatever treatment strategy you're adhering to. Maintaining your bedroom in between 65 and 68 degrees Fahrenheit is a commonly suggested target. Blackout drapes are specifically valuable in Georgia summers when sundown comes late and morning light shows up previously most alarms go off.
Consistent wake times matter greater than constant going to beds. Anchoring your morning at the same time on a daily basis, also on weekends, helps maintain your body clock quicker than any other behavioral technique. Staying clear of high levels of caffeine after noon, minimizing alcohol intake, and restricting blue light direct exposure in the two hours prior to bed all add to far better outcomes.
These modifications support your treatment however don't replace it. The combination of expert advice and personal habits creates results that neither can attain alone.
